Characterization of a Flavonoid 3’/5’/7-<i>O</i>-Methyltransferase from <i>Citrus reticulata</i> and Evaluation of the In Vitro Cytotoxicity of Its Methylated Products
<i>O</i>-methylation of flavonoids is an important modification reaction that occurs in plants. <i>O</i>-methylation contributes to the structural diversity of flavonoids, which have several biological and pharmacological functions. In this study, an <i>O</i>-meth...
